What is the spoken language ?

Official language
Irish (Gaelic), spoken as a first language by about 55,000 people (mostly in the west).
Other languages spoken
English. Official documents are printed in both languages.
Business language
English

What is the local currency ?

Domestic currency
Euro
ISO Code
EUR
To obtain domestic currency
Currency exchange: available in banks, airports and in bureaux de change. ATMs are widely available, catering for Cirrus and Maestro symbols.
Possible means of payment
Credit / Debit Cards and ATMs: American Express, MasterCard and Visa are all widely accepted.

Travelers Cheque Advice: Accepted throughout Ireland. To avoid additional exchange rate charges, travelers are advised to take traveler’s cheques in Euros, Pounds Sterling or US Dollars.

What is the climate ?

Type of climate
The temperate climate is due to mild southwesterly winds and the Gulf Stream. Summers are warm, while temperatures during winter are much cooler. Spring and autumn are very mild. Rain falls all year.

What is the country code ?

Telephone codes
To call in Ireland from Tunisia, dial 00 (ou +) +353.
To call Tunisia from Ireland, dial 00 (ou +) 216.
Mobile telephone standards
GMS
Internet suffix
.ie
Emergency numbers
 
Police emergency, fire, ambulance 112 or 999
